Showing unexpected strength in its third contest of the season, the University lacrosse team trounced the Boston Lacrosse Club 8-3 on the field behind the Business School Saturday afternoon. The first goal was scored within 20 seconds of play by Bernard Feins '33 on a pass from Captain N. N. Cochrane '32 W. I. Tucker '33 scored twice for Harvard in the first half.
The summary:
Score--Harvard 8, Boston Lacrosse Club, 3. Goals--Feins 3, Tucker 3, Cochrane, Levenson, Houses, Watt, Sullivan, Hines, Pope. Time--Two 30-minute periods.
